Frequently Asked Questions about Southeast Indianapolis

How much are Studio apartments in Southeast Indianapolis?

There are currently 60 Studio Apartments in Southeast Indianapolis with rent ranges from $570 to $1,360 with an average price of $856.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Southeast Indianapolis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Southeast Indianapolis ranges from $723 to $1,868 with an average monthly rent of $1,082.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Southeast Indianapolis c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Southeast Indianapolis range from $825 to $2,411.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,344.

How expensive are Southeast Indianapolis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 69 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Southeast Indianapolis on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$925 to $7,472 - averaging $1,769 for the location.
